Basic Information

Product Name 1,2,4-Triazolo(3,4-A)Phthalazine, 6-(1-Pyrrolidinyl)-3-(2,4,5-Triethox Yphenyl)-
CAS No. 87540-16-7
Molecular Formula C25H27N5O3
Molecular Weight 445.52 g/mol
Synonyms 6-(1-Pyrrolidinyl)-3-(2,4,5-triethoxyphenyl)-[1,2,4]triazolo[3,4-a]phthalazine; 3-(2,4,5-Triethoxyphenyl)-6-(pyrrolidin-1-yl)-[1,2,4]triazolo[3,4-a]phthalazine; [1,2,4]Triazolo[3,4-a]phthalazine, 6-(1-pyrrolidinyl)-3-(2,4,5-triethoxyphenyl)-; 87540-16-7; Triazolophthalazine derivative; Pyrrolidinyl-triazolophthalazine; 6-Pyrrolidin-1-yl-3-(2,4,5-triethoxyphenyl)-[1,2,4]triazolo[3,4-a]phthalazine

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ry place at a controlled room temperature (15-25°C). The compound is moisture-sensitive; keep the container tightly sealed in a dry environment. For long-term storage, consider storage under an inert atmosphere.
